About this collection

Great traditional photography is about the prep as much as the lens. I work closely with your makeup artist and drapist to ensure the saree pleats are sharp and the jewelry sits perfectly before we even hit the shutter. We focus on soft lighting and candid expressions to make sure the final result feels authentic rather than like a posed mannequin.

My approach to traditional and bridal photography is rooted in storytelling. I believe your heritage is a story worth telling with intent. Whether we are in the studio or at an outdoor location, I prioritize three elements: lighting, texture, and emotion.

Lighting is everything when capturing rich fabrics or heavy imitation jewelry. I use multi-light setups in the studio to highlight the sheen of the silk, or soft, directional light outdoors to bring out the glow in your makeup.

I also love the candid moments that often get missed—the reflection in the mirror, the final touch-up of the bindi, or a genuine laugh shared with your drapist. These shots often feel more impactful than the staged ones.

For bridal portraits, I offer everything from concept planning to makeup coordination. We start with a discussion to match your outfit colors with the right backdrop or location.
